**2009 MLB Opening Night is April 5th** Fun with MLB Run Totals and Over/Unders by Jeff Hochman.
Feb 19, 2009  
Here are the top 10 Runs Per Game by team in a season since 1901. Notice 2000, which is said to be the peak of the juiced ball and juiced player era. (Year-RPG)


1930-- 5.549

1936-- 5.188

1929-- 5.186

2000-- 5.140

1925-- 5.129

1999-- 5.085

1996-- 5.036

1901-- 4.986
